Whats this Gretna six story?

A mass pitch invasion by 6 fans followed by an SFA led witch hunt to bring them to book. IIRC the supporters club shop was selling t-shirts with the slogan "Justice for the Gretna Six".

There was more than that but El Presidente Pomposo only found out the identity of six (and another fan grassed himself in to so he didn't get a letter) The Crimestoppers  phone line has never been so busy.

We somehow escaped a massive fine from the SFA over this atrocity but Gretna 2008 had to play their next home game with that area of the ground closed.
